The current waiting time for physiotherapy on Island is 13 weeks.
That's according to Health and Social Care Minister David Ashford, who was asked for the figure in Tynwald.
House of Keys Speaker and Rushen MHK Juan Watterson asked what steps the Minister is taking to curb waiting lists, and what the target waiting time is.
The Minister said the self-referral service has a target time of ten days, and from this month additional locums will be added in the aims to reduce waiting times.
